506 research outputs found

    Formal Languages in Dynamical Systems

    Get PDF
    We treat here the interrelation between formal languages and those dynamical systems that can be described by cellular automata (CA). There is a well-known injective map which identifies any CA-invariant subshift with a central formal language. However, in the special case of a symbolic dynamics, i.e. where the CA is just the shift map, one gets a stronger result: the identification map can be extended to a functor between the categories of symbolic dynamics and formal languages. This functor additionally maps topological conjugacies between subshifts to empty-string-limited generalized sequential machines between languages. If the periodic points form a dense set, a case which arises in a commonly used notion of chaotic dynamics, then an even more natural map to assign a formal language to a subshift is offered. This map extends to a functor, too. The Chomsky hierarchy measuring the complexity of formal languages can be transferred via either of these functors from formal languages to symbolic dynamics and proves to be a conjugacy invariant there. In this way it acquires a dynamical meaning. After reviewing some results of the complexity of CA-invariant subshifts, special attention is given to a new kind of invariant subshift: the trapped set, which originates from the theory of chaotic scattering and for which one can study complexity transitions.Comment: 23 pages, LaTe

    Descriptional Complexity of the Languages KaL: Automata, Monoids and Varieties

    Full text link
    The first step when forming the polynomial hierarchies of languages is to consider languages of the form KaL where K and L are over a finite alphabet A and from a given variety V of languages, a being a letter from A. All such KaL's generate the variety of languages BPol1(V). We estimate the numerical parameters of the language KaL in terms of their values for K and L. These parameters include the state complexity of the minimal complete DFA and the size of the syntactic monoids. We also estimate the cardinality of the image of A* in the Schuetzenberger product of the syntactic monoids of K and L. In these three cases we obtain the optimal bounds. Finally, we also consider estimates for the cardinalities of free monoids in the variety of monoids corresponding to BPol1(V) in terms of sizes of the free monoids in the variety of monoids corresponding to V.Comment: In Proceedings DCFS 2010, arXiv:1008.127

    Capacity Bounded Grammars and Petri Nets

    Full text link
    A capacity bounded grammar is a grammar whose derivations are restricted by assigning a bound to the number of every nonterminal symbol in the sentential forms. In the paper the generative power and closure properties of capacity bounded grammars and their Petri net controlled counterparts are investigated

    On a generalization of Abelian equivalence and complexity of infinite words

    Full text link
    In this paper we introduce and study a family of complexity functions of infinite words indexed by k \in \ints ^+ \cup {+\infty}. Let k \in \ints ^+ \cup {+\infty} and AA be a finite non-empty set. Two finite words uu and vv in A∗A^* are said to be kk-Abelian equivalent if for all x∈A∗x\in A^* of length less than or equal to k,k, the number of occurrences of xx in uu is equal to the number of occurrences of xx in v.v. This defines a family of equivalence relations ∼k\thicksim_k on A∗,A^*, bridging the gap between the usual notion of Abelian equivalence (when k=1k=1) and equality (when k=+∞).k=+\infty). We show that the number of kk-Abelian equivalence classes of words of length nn grows polynomially, although the degree is exponential in k.k. Given an infinite word \omega \in A^\nats, we consider the associated complexity function \mathcal {P}^{(k)}_\omega :\nats \rightarrow \nats which counts the number of kk-Abelian equivalence classes of factors of ω\omega of length n.n. We show that the complexity function P(k)\mathcal {P}^{(k)} is intimately linked with periodicity. More precisely we define an auxiliary function q^k: \nats \rightarrow \nats and show that if Pω(k)(n)<qk(n)\mathcal {P}^{(k)}_{\omega}(n)<q^k(n) for some k \in \ints ^+ \cup {+\infty} and n≥0,n\geq 0, the ω\omega is ultimately periodic. Moreover if ω\omega is aperiodic, then Pω(k)(n)=qk(n)\mathcal {P}^{(k)}_{\omega}(n)=q^k(n) if and only if ω\omega is Sturmian. We also study kk-Abelian complexity in connection with repetitions in words. Using Szemer\'edi's theorem, we show that if ω\omega has bounded kk-Abelian complexity, then for every D\subset \nats with positive upper density and for every positive integer N,N, there exists a kk-Abelian NN power occurring in ω\omega at some position $j\in D.
    • …
    corecore